The Kobo Libra Colour is Rakuten's 7-inch colour E Ink reader with physical page-turn buttons, IPX8 waterproofing, ComfortLight PRO adjustable lighting, Bluetooth audio for audiobooks, and stylus support for handwritten annotations. It supports EPUB, EPUB3, PDF, MOBI, CBZ/CBR, and over 15 other formats natively, making it one of the most versatile mid-size e-readers for mixed-format reading.
| Specification | Detail |
|---|---|
| Display | 7-inch Kaleido 3 colour E Ink, 300 ppi B&W / ~150 ppi colour |
| Storage | 32 GB |
| Native EPUB support | Yes (EPUB, EPUB3, including DRM via Adobe Digital Editions) |
| Physical buttons | Yes — page-turn buttons on ergonomic grip |
| Waterproofing | IPX8 (2 m / 60 min) |
| Stylus support | Yes (USB-C stylus, e.g. Kobo Stylus 2) |
| Connectivity | USB-C, Wi-Fi, Bluetooth |
| Method | Best For | How |
|---|---|---|
| USB-C cable | Bulk transfers, large files | Connect to PC/Mac, drag DRM-free EPUBs to root folder |
| Kobo Desktop | Library management with metadata | Import EPUBs into Kobo Desktop, sync to Libra Colour via USB |
| Send to Kobo | Browser downloads, one-click transfer | Install Send to Kobo browser extension; click to send EPUBs wirelessly |
| Dropbox | Existing Dropbox users | Link Dropbox in Kobo settings; sync EPUBs from your Dropbox folder |
| Kobo Plus | Subscription lending library | Subscribe to Kobo Plus for unlimited access to thousands of EPUB titles |
Yes. The Kobo Libra Colour supports EPUB and EPUB3 natively, along with PDF, MOBI, CBZ/CBR, and more. No conversion is needed for DRM-free EPUB files — simply transfer them to the device via USB or Kobo's wireless options.
The Kobo Libra Colour adds a Kaleido colour E Ink display and a USB-C stylus for handwritten notes, while retaining the same ergonomic physical page-turn buttons, 7-inch form factor, IPX8 waterproofing, and ComfortLight PRO as the Libra 2.
Connect via USB-C and drag DRM-free EPUB files into the root folder, or use the Kobo Desktop app to sync your library. Alternatively, enable Dropbox in Kobo settings to sync EPUBs wirelessly, or use the Send to Kobo browser extension to send files from your computer.
Yes. The Kobo Libra Colour is compatible with USB-C styluses (such as the Kobo Stylus 2) for handwritten annotations directly on the screen. You can also use tap-based highlighting and typed notes via the touchscreen without a stylus.
